KGI Scholarship Program
The Kaw Gaming Inc. Scholarship Program supports Tribal Citizens through two distinct pathways: the Trade Skills Scholarship and the Academic Scholarship, each tailored to different educational goals.
The Trade Skills Scholarship is designed for those pursuing hands-on training, certifications, or technical programs. It supports flexible enrollment—full-time, part-time, or quarter-time—in associate, applied science, bachelor’s, or graduate-level programs. Open to Kaw Nation Tribal Citizens, eligibility is income-based using PELL guidelines. Recipients must maintain funded credit hours and a minimum 2.0 GPA, with funding available across spring, summer, and fall terms, including one probationary semester if needed.
The Academic Scholarship supports full-time students pursuing bachelor’s degrees at accredited institutions. Focused on academic excellence, it requires a minimum 3.0 GPA and three reference letters. This renewable award also spans spring, summer, and fall semesters.
Together, these scholarships reflect Kaw Gaming Inc.’s commitment to empowering Tribal Citizens through both career-focused training and higher education.
